Metrolink 3053 arrives in Manchester

Metrolink M5000 3053 has become the latest of the new trams for Manchester to arrive in the City. The tram was seen coming off the M602 at 1110 on Saturday 26th May from where it would then have gone to the Queens Road depot for initial commissioning work. Once this commissioning work is completed the tram will be moved to Old Trafford depot
where it will await an entry into service.

In other news from Metrolink the two withdrawn T68s – 1004 and 1011 – have now been moved from Queens Road to Old Trafford for continued storage and further spares recovery partly because the space is needed at Queens Road.

One further M5000 has now entered service with 3026 the latest to carry passengers. It is expected to be joined shortly by 3027 which is currently at Queens Road for the fitment of ATS and VRS equipment.

Also rumours are circulating that the line to Oldham may well open to passengers in June although Transport for Greater Manchester have denied that any opening date has been set as yet. As reported last week trams have been seen testing as far as Oldham Mumps in recent weeks which is a precursor to services starting.
